About the role

  • Project Manager leading CAPEX projects at Givaudan, a global leader in flavor and fragrance solutions. Overseeing project lifecycle from feasibility to successful implementation and commissioning.

Responsibilities

  • Lead and manage CAPEX projects from feasibility study to implementation, ensuring delivery on time, within scope, budget, and quality standards
  • Coordinate internal project teams and external partners, and actively contribute to the development of project scopes, cost estimations, specifications, and credit applications
  • Ensure full compliance with design and construction standards, Givaudan guidelines, and all applicable EHS and legal regulations
  • Oversee the full project lifecycle, including detailed planning, cost control, milestones, and deliverables, and implement corrective actions whenever required
  • Co-lead tender processes with suppliers, contractors, and IM&S, ensuring optimal technical and financial alignment
  • Monitor project KPIs, prepare progress and budget reports, and lead project steering committees
  • Support the execution team and supervisors in contractor management, safety coordination, and project handover
  • Participate to hazard studies, risk assessments, and process optimization activities to ensure continuous improvement and operational excellence
  • Ensure the preparation of all required design and technical documentation, and maintain accurate reporting through the PPM tool in line with the Givaudan Project Management Process (PGP)
  • Be accountable for the safe, timely, and successful completion of projects, delivering sustainable solutions that meet Givaudan’s quality and innovation standards.
